中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

C#腳本的執行效率如何提升

c#
小樊
89
2024-08-19 15:27:35
欄目: 編程語言

C#腳本的執行效率可以通過以下幾種方式進行提升:

  1. 編寫高效的算法和代碼邏輯:優化代碼結構,避免冗余和重復的操作,減少不必要的計算,盡量減少循環次數等,以提高代碼的執行效率。

  2. 使用適當的數據結構:選擇合適的數據結構可以提高代碼的執行效率。例如,使用HashSet可以快速查找元素,使用Dictionary可以快速查找鍵值對等。

  3. 減少內存占用:盡量減少對象的創建和銷毀、減少不必要的變量和數組的使用等,以減少內存占用,提高代碼的執行效率。

  4. 使用多線程:利用多線程并行處理任務可以提高代碼的執行效率。但需要注意線程安全性和同步問題。

  5. 使用編譯器優化:C#編譯器會進行一些優化,如內聯函數、代碼消除等,可以通過適當的代碼結構和標記來幫助編譯器進行更多的優化。

  6. 使用性能分析工具:可以使用性能分析工具來查找代碼中的性能瓶頸,優化性能瓶頸部分的代碼,提高整體執行效率。

通過以上方法,可以有效提升C#腳本的執行效率。

0
淮南市| 淮安市| 灌云县| 武平县| 彝良县| 正安县| 饶阳县| 裕民县| 元阳县| 平湖市| 长阳| 类乌齐县| 鄂州市| 轮台县| 田阳县| 庆安县| 当雄县| 阿巴嘎旗| 安平县| 广丰县| 和硕县| 阿荣旗| 临高县| 进贤县| 湖南省| 凤冈县| 青海省| 南充市| 黄冈市| 洞口县| 崇阳县| 光泽县| 阳城县| 博湖县| 邛崃市| 南康市| 巴彦淖尔市| 镇沅| 高要市| 乐陵市| 固原市|